Q. Class Reptilia identity card. How are they characterized according to examples of representing beings, basic morphology, skin, respiration, circulation, nitrogen waste, thermal control and types of reproduction?
Instance of representing beings: crocodiles, turtles, snakes, lizards, dinosaurs (extinct). Basic morphology: tetrapods, some with carapaces like turtles. Skin: impermeable keratinized, corneous plates known as scales. Respiration: pulmonary. Circulation: incomplete, closed, heart with three chambers and partial interventricular septation. Nitrogen waste: uric acid. Thermal control: heterothermic. Kind of reproduction: internal fecundation, sexual, shelled eggs with extraembryonic membranes.

State three main ways in which the body uses food. The body uses food (i) for energy, (ii) for growth (making new cells), (iii) repairing or replacing tissues.
